Abstract
ISAAC is a highly capable, highly reusable, modular, and integrated FPGA-based common instrument control and computing platform for a wide range of instrument needs as defined in the Earth Science National Research Council (NRC) Decadal Survey Report. This paper presents its motivation, technical approach, and the infrastructure elements. It also describes the first prototype, ISAAC I, and its application in the design of SMAP L-band radar digital filter.
